Types of Celebration Jewellery Accessories Available in Munnar

The jewellery landscape in Munnar covers several distinct categories. Bridal jewellery sets typically include a necklace, matching earrings, maang tikka, bangles, and a waist belt sold as a coordinated unit — ideal for brides who want a cohesive look without hunting for individual pieces. Wedding ornament collections for family members include short chains, jhumkas, and stone-studded bangles that complement bridal outfits without overshadowing them. Festive jewellery pieces — lighter, more affordable items in silver, copper, or gold-plated brass — are popular for mehendi and sangeet functions. For grooms and men, Kerala-style gold rings, thick chains, and brooch pins round out a complete celebration look. Imitation jewellery in Munnar's Bazaar Road shops caters to budget-conscious guests, while hallmarked BIS 916 gold from established stores serves families making long-term investment purchases alongside their celebration shopping.

How Much Do Celebration Jewellery Accessories Cost in Munnar?

Budgeting for celebration jewellery accessories in Munnar depends on material, weight, and occasion. Imitation or fashion jewellery sets for a single function typically cost between ₹1,500 and ₹8,000. Silver festive jewellery pieces, popular for bridesmaids and younger family members, range from ₹3,000 to ₹30,000 depending on purity and design complexity. Bridal jewellery sets in gold-plated or kundan work start around ₹15,000 and can reach ₹80,000 for elaborate multi-layer sets. Traditional gold jewellery — the centrepiece of most Kerala weddings — is priced by gram weight plus making charges; a complete bridal set in 22-karat gold can cost anywhere from ₹1.5 lakh to ₹8 lakh or more. For destination wedding planning, many families allocate 10–15% of their total wedding budget to jewellery across all family members, which keeps the figure proportionate and manageable.

Kerala Wedding Styling Traditions and How Accessories Fit In

Kerala wedding styling follows distinct conventions that make jewellery selection more structured than in many other Indian states. The bride traditionally wears a Kasumala (coin necklace), Palakka mala, Manga mala (mango-motif chain), and Elakkathali — each carrying symbolic meaning. These form the foundation of celebration jewellery accessories in a Malayali wedding. Alongside these heritage pieces, modern brides layer in diamond solitaire earrings or pearl drops to add lightness. Bridal look coordination becomes critical when the wedding spans multiple days: the Nischayam (engagement) might call for polki and uncut diamond sets, while the wedding day calls for full traditional gold jewellery. Mehendi and reception events allow more freedom for contemporary festive jewellery pieces such as oxidised silver cuffs or Kundan maang tikkas. Understanding this day-wise layering helps families shop with purpose rather than impulse.

How Do You Choose the Right Celebration Jewellery Accessories for a Munnar Event?

Selecting celebration jewellery accessories for a Munnar event requires balancing tradition, practicality, and aesthetics. First, consider the venue: an open tea-estate ceremony involves natural light that makes gold and polki sparkle magnificently, while an indoor banquet at a hill resort suits deeper-toned ruby and emerald sets. Second, think about outfit fabric — heavy Kanjivaram silk can carry chunky wedding ornament collections, whereas lighter chiffon or organza works better with delicate festive jewellery pieces. Third, align your jewellery tone (yellow gold, rose gold, or silver) with the overall colour palette of your event. Fourth, factor in comfort: Munnar evenings can be cool, and skin contracts slightly in cold air, so ensure bangles and rings are sized a fraction larger than usual. Finally, for a multi-event destination wedding, build a capsule of interchangeable pieces — a versatile necklace that pairs with multiple earrings and pendants reduces total spend while maximising looks.

Is traditional gold jewellery available in Munnar or should I buy from Kochi?
Traditional gold jewellery is available in Munnar, but the selection is narrower than in Kochi or Thrissur. Munnar stores stock popular Kerala motifs like Kasumala and Palakka mala, but very elaborate custom pieces may require ordering from Kochi with 3–4 weeks lead time. Many destination wedding couples purchase heavy bridal sets from Kochi and source lighter festive jewellery pieces locally.

What types of celebration jewellery accessories are specific to Munnar's Kerala wedding culture?
Munnar weddings rooted in Kerala tradition typically feature the Kasumala (gold coin necklace), Palakka mala (green-stone chain), Manga mala (mango-motif necklace), and Elakkathali (thin gold chain). These celebration jewellery accessories carry deep cultural symbolism and are considered essential by most Malayali families, regardless of the venue.

Is it safe to carry expensive celebration jewellery accessories to a Munnar destination wedding?
Most reputable Munnar hotels and resorts offer in-room safes or front-desk locker facilities. For high-value traditional gold jewellery, consider adding a short-term jewellery floater policy to your existing insurance. Transporting pieces in a discreet, hard-shell case and avoiding display during transit further reduces risk.

How do I maintain traditional gold jewellery during a multi-day Munnar wedding?
Keep traditional gold jewellery away from perfumes, hairsprays, and chlorinated water. After each event, wipe pieces with a soft dry cloth and store them separately in velvet pouches to prevent scratching. Munnar's humidity is mild compared to coastal Kerala, but moisture can still dull gemstone settings — a silica gel sachet inside the jewellery box helps.
